2012-04-172012-04-172010http://hdl.handle.net/10625/48797http://ardn.info/docs/FundingStrategy&Plan.pdfThe paper has been compiled to provide a strategy for supplemental funding from the IDRC for a regional project, “Towards Improved Market Access for ASEAN Agricultural Commodities.” The current report examines contextual issues of networking activities within participating trading countries, as well as those across ASEAN that will have a bearing on the success of the ASEAN Regional Diagnostic Network (ARDN). Food standards for agricultural exports must be considered. Networking across ASEAN to implement ARDN seems fraught with risk.
